Webb26 nov. 2012 · Nov 13, 2013 - In the early years of the century, modernism came in a tremendous variety of forms from many different places. But there was one city which was the preeminent center of modernism and which acted as a magnet a motley army of artists who came from everywhere. Russians, Romanians, Germans, British, Americans all …

Webb15 juni 2015 · Maybe in response to such precise dating, the modernism critic Charles Jencks proclaimed the death of Modern Architecture with even more precision as the 15th July 1972 at 3.32pm when the St Louis public housing Pruitt–Igoe complex was demolished with dynamite. Webb31 mars 2024 · postmodernism, also spelled post-modernism, in Western philosophy, a late 20th-century movement characterized by broad skepticism, subjectivism, or relativism; a general suspicion of reason; and an acute sensitivity to the role of ideology in asserting and maintaining political and economic power.
